Definition: | The value of income per week from all sources, before accounting for any deductions such as income tax and superannuation, for a household. |

Guide for use: | The main components of gross income are: - current usual wages and salary
- income derived from self-employment
- government pensions, benefits and allowances
- other income comprising investments (including interest, dividends, royalties and rent) and other regular income (including superannuation, private scholarships received in cash, workers' compensation, accident compensation, maintenance or alimony, and any other allowances regularly received).
Gross income is regarded as all receipts which are received regularly and are of a recurrent nature. Certain receipts such as lump sum receipts, windfall gains and withdrawals from savings are not considered to conform to these criteria and are not included as income. |
